The famous phenomenon known as "Jean Pormanove," Raphaël Graven, passed away during a 10-day live streaming marathon. Thousands of people watched Graven as he died in his sleep during the live broadcast.
Raphaël Graven, known as "Jean Pormanove" on the Kick platform, passed away while sleeping in a house in the Contes area near Nice, France, during a 10-day live broadcast.
THREW A PLASTIC BOTTLE AND CHECKED
His friend first threw a plastic bottle from a distance, and when he went over to check on him, he was confronted with the painful reality. After those moments, the broadcast suddenly ended.
PROSECUTOR'S OFFICE LAUNCHED AN INVESTIGATION
The Nice prosecutor's office has launched an investigation to determine the cause of death and decided to conduct an autopsy. Authorities have stated that no suspicious circumstances have been found so far.
HE HAD BEEN SUBJECTED TO VIOLENCE IN BROADCASTS
Footage of Graven being subjected to violence in previous broadcasts had come to light. According to Le Parisien, moments when he was beaten, choked, and shot with a paintball gun by different broadcasters were shared on social media.
"A COMPLETE HORROR"
France's Minister for Digital Transition, Clara Chappaz, described the events as "a complete horror." Chappaz emphasized the obligation of online platforms to prevent the spread of illegal content, stating, "There is no place for such a failure anywhere."
